Inflation continues a pressing concern for many economies worldwide. As prices escalate, central banks often turn to interest rate hikes as a key tool to curb inflation's spread.

  • Increasing interest rates, central banks aim to make borrowing costlier. This can dampen consumer and business spending, which in turn can moderate inflation.
  • Nevertheless, interest rate hikes can also have negative consequences for economic development. A sharp increase in rates can result in a slowdown.

As a result, central banks must judiciously calibrate interest rate increases to find a balance between controlling inflation and supporting economic growth.

Shouldering the Burden: Fighting the Pink Tax in an Era of Inflation

Inflation is hitting everyone hard, but for women, the burden can be particularly severe. This is due in part to the persistent "Pink Tax," a phenomenon where products marketed towards women are often costlier than comparable products for men. From razors and shampoo to clothing and haircuts, women are consistently spending more for everyday essentials simply because they are labeled as feminine. While it might seem like a small discrepancy, these added costs escalate over time, creating a significant financial disparity for women.

The Pink Tax worsens existing inequalities and perpetuates harmful gender stereotypes. By recognizing this challenge, we can implement solutions to combat it. This includes advocating for policies that ensure price transparency, examining gender-based pricing practices, and educating women to savvy purchasing decisions.
